    lostforgood reacted to BitterSweet* in Upper Arm Flabby Skin   
    Weights are truly the best thing ever. I have tried every single exercise on the planet and used to be sold on cardio exercises because they really help you drop pounds. The problem is that cardio did nothing for my muscles. I ran mile after mile and just ended up looking like a smaller version of myself. All of the wiggles and jiggles on my thighs (and the back of my thighs and butt!) were still there, and still hideous.
    I started walking long distances and using heavy weights to do squats and OMG I promise (Bible) that my legs looked 75% better. It is truly amazing how weights can transform a problematic body area......and yes, that includes arms AND abs. If your doctor has cleared you, try doing weights every other day and cardio in between.

    I started at 308 pounds and my experience is that weight loss slowly down, but take advantage of the "fast phase".
    I lost nearly 30 in the first month. By 6 months i had lost nearly 100#. It took me to 14 months to lose 150#. I lost the last bit over an extended period of time while "in maintenance". Some lose faster, some lose slower... the important thing is to keep working the sleeve. Maintenance is basically the same game as weight loss.
